Transaction 81d2622d2768ef79445243bc4db64f064cf264a2493dca45953f39f7726d458f
1 Input
1 Output
-
81d2622d2768ef79445243bc4db64f064cf264a2493dca45953f39f7726d458f:0
- value
- 388088
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a84cf6e28f31fc5b627dcf9165ef38bca845cc0 OP_EQUAL
- address
- 35ZqQRL7828Vx1oEWdPaRcfP7oLwE2Ffbo